Stripped tranny fill hole
After changing the oil in my vx MT I overtightened the fill plug and stripped the hole. I can tighten it enough to drive but dont feel confident it wont loosen and or leak. I am considering applying JB weld to the threads to seal it up permenantly. If I do, I can fill through a different spot for future oil changes. Any advice or opinions? Thanks

My guess is that it's probably M14x1.25 or M12x1.25, but you'll want to check to make sure. If you car is a beater you can change it and then JB weld it on there, then hope that lasts the life of the car, but if it's a nice car it's probably best to buy the helicoil and spend the time fixing it right.
